python - 如何在 send_from_directory Flask 中给出绝对路径
问题描述
默认情况下, send_from_directory 函数似乎将提供给它的路径作为其项目目录的相对路径。我们如何提供一个绝对路径呢?
@app.route('/download/<file>',methods=['GET'])
def download_function(file):
return send_from_directory("~/Desktop", file, as_attachment=True)
解决方案
推荐阅读
- nativescript - 为什么在此 NativeScript 代码共享项目中运行“ng test”时会导入 .tns 文件?
- java - 从 String.format() 生成的字符串中提取值
- php - 如何使用查询生成器 Laravel 执行此 SQL
- jquery - jQuery :first deprecated - rewrite?
- python - Python:无法将值附加到 While 循环中的列表
- sql - 标记其他行中包含的列值
- time-complexity - 整数余数和除法的运行时复杂度中出现的输入大小是多少?
- python - Tensorflow Keras Estimator 在回归任务上失败,而底层模型工作
- django - 使用 graphene-django 的完整媒体绝对路径
- javascript - TypeError:无法读取 React 中未定义的属性“映射”